There absolutely is a system that flags for credit cards. Without looking at your account, if your checking/savings was closed, chances are you are blacklisted for deposit accounts, but not blacklisted for credit products. If you’ve ever had a credit card closed then you will be blacklisted for credit card.

Customer service will never tell you that you can’t apply because that would violate fair lending rules/UDAAP, and calls are recorded.

They will tell you are welcome to apply. You will get approved. Then chase will close your credit card within a month if you ARE blacklisted.

You might have better chance of talking with a banker in person since it’s not recorded and they can check the notes on the account or call in for you.

Yes there is an optimal strategy. You pick a cat that has a relatively high star and as farther down the ingredient list as possible (but still being already unlocked or close to). Then u invest all ur stars and food into that cat, and level only the station he is working.

Eventually when the station maxes out, the cat retires and you move onto a new cat. The exception is if u cannot roll a cat with good stars, in which case your old cat (with high hearts but the wrong skill) will be better than a cat that has the right skill but only 1-2 star or something.

So it was not a closed account, just a replaced card/card number.

Sometimes merchants will be able to keep your card on file, and it will automatically update to the new card even after you replace the number on the old one. Thats what happens with services like Apple Pay etc. and might be what happened here.

You might have to escalate the case, ask to speak to a supervisor and if they cannot resolve it then escalate to executive level and file the CFPB
